How can staph or MRSA skin infections be prevented?

0

• Thoroughly wash hands with soap and water or an alcohol-based hand sanitizer is your best protection against Staph infection. Always wash or sanitize hands after sneezing, blowing, or touching the nose, and after using the rest room. • Keep cuts, scrapes, and wounds clean and covered with a bandage until healed. Avoid contact with other people’s wounds or bandages. • Avoid sharing personal items such as towels, clothing, and other personal items. Always dry with a clean dry towel. • Clean public areas with a commercial disinfectant.
